欢迎光临惠济穆扬士网络有限公司司官网!
全国咨询热线:13252709555
当前位置: 首页 > 新闻动态

C++环境搭建指南包含IDE安装和库配置

时间:2025-11-28 18:56:10

C++环境搭建指南包含IDE安装和库配置
良好的注释习惯能显著提升PHP项目可维护性,通过说明函数职责、参数用途、异常情况及标记待优化点,帮助开发者快速理解代码逻辑。
可变关键字参数(**kwargs):接收任意数量的关键字参数,内部以字典形式处理。
cw.Flush() 对于 csv.Writer 至关重要,它会强制将缓冲区中的所有数据写入到底层 io.Writer。
如果其中一个写入器返回错误,MultiWriter.Write 也会返回错误,但不会中断对其他写入器的尝试(内部仍会继续写)。
使用Golang开发监控系统能高效地集成到现有生态中,实现对服务状态、性能指标和事件的实时观测。
推荐使用Go Modules创建项目,自动生成go.mod文件管理依赖。
使用context进行优雅关闭: 对于真正长时间运行的服务型Goroutine,考虑使用context.Context来传递取消信号,以便在应用关闭时能优雅地停止这些Goroutine。
io.EOF表示请求体为空,其他错误通常表示JSON格式有问题。
动态扩容:当负载因子过高时,应重建哈希表以维持性能。
接下来是 char c 占用1字节。
void print_string(std::string_view sv) { std::cout << sv << " (size: " << sv.size() << ")\n"; } // 可以传字符串字面量、std::string、const char* 等 print_string("Hello"); print_string(std::string("World")); print_string(cstr);对于频繁处理字符串但不修改的场景,string_view 能显著提升效率。
基本上就这些,不复杂但容易忽略边界情况,比如nil指针或未导出字段的访问限制。
这些函数可以将一个数组按指定方式拆分成多个子数组。
registerHandler函数用于注册处理函数,processValue函数用于根据类型查找并执行处理函数。
vector的迭代器就是原生指针级别简单,效率略高,且更容易被编译器优化。
for也用于实现while功能: i := 0 for i < 3 { fmt.Println(i) i++ } 函数定义与调用 函数使用func关键字定义,支持多返回值,这是Go的一大特色。
在高并发场景下,频繁创建和销毁对象会增加GC压力,影响程序性能。
它会启动一个新的会话或恢复一个现有的会话,并使 $_SESSION 超全局变量可用。
对于更高级或复杂的日期时间操作,PHP的DateTime对象提供了更强大和灵活的解决方案。
确保输入是map类型,避免panic。

本文链接:http://www.ensosoft.com/951027_5503c5.html